Esbjerg (/ˈɛsbjɜːr, -bjɜːrɡ/; Danish: [ˈɛsbjæɐ̯ˀ]; West Jutish dialect: [ˈɛsbʲæa̯]) is a seaport town and seat of Esbjerg Municipality on the west coast of the Jutland peninsula in southwest Denmark. By road, it is 71 kilometres (44 mi) west of Kolding and 164 kilometres (102 mi) southwest of Aarhus. With an urban population of 71,618 (as of 1 January 2016[update]), it is the fifth-largest city in Denmark, and the largest in west Jutland.
